BULGARIA

BULGARIA is situated in the South East of Europe, in the East part of Balkan Peninsula on a territory of 111000 square kilometres. The average altitude above the sea level is 470m. On its territory there are high and low mountains, valleys, hollows and lowlands which reach the sea level.

Climate: moderate continental, mild and suitable for cruises all year round. The coldest month is January with average temperature of the air is about 0°C. In summer the temperature of the air rarely exceeds 30°C.

Most important events in the history of Bulgaria:
681   the foundation of the Bulgarian country.
862   St.St.Cyril and Methodius created the Bulgarian alphabet.
864   Christianity became the official religion in the country.
1018  1185 Bulgaria is within the boundaries of Byzantiam.
1185  1396 Reestablishment of the Bulgarian country's independence.
1396  Bulgaria fell under Ottoman yoke.
1878  Liberation of the country as a result of the Russian - Turkish war.
1878 - 1944 Constitutional monarchy.
1944 - 1990 Bulgaria was a socialist republic and the Communist Party was in power.
1990  Bulgaria became a Parliament Republic.

Population: about 9 million citizens.
Capital city: Sofia /population of over 1 million citizens/.
Religion: Eastern Orthodox Church. The Bulgarian Church is autonomous and is governed by a Patriarch.
Official language: Bulgarian /Cyrillic alphabet/. For the needs of tourism the main notices in the populated areas, resorts, railway stations and airports, and alongside motorways are also written in Roman alphabet. English, French, German, Russian, and other languages are spoken in the country as foreign.

Official holidays:
1 January   New Year
3 March   Liberation of Bulgaria from the Ottoman yoke
24 May   The Day of Bulgarian Education, Culture and Alphabet.
22 September   The Independence Day.
25 December   Christmas.

Time difference: GMT + 2

National currency and exchange: The national currency in Bulgaria is the Bulgarian LEV. Banknotes of 1, 2, 5, 10, 20 and 50 lev and coins of 1, 2, 5, 10 and 50 stotinki and 1 lev are in circulation in the country. /1 lev = 100 stotinki/. Currency exchange is not limited.

Credit cards: All kinds of services in Bulgaria at hotels, restaurants, night-clubs, shops, etc. can be paid by credit cards   American Express, Dinner's Club, Bank of America Card, Access, Euro card, Master card, Visa, etc.

Working hours: Most of the shops are open between 10:00 and 20:00. Many shops are open twenty-four hours.
